💡
原文英文,约600词,阅读约需3分钟。
📝
内容提要
发布管理在软件开发中确保新功能和更新的有效交付。开源工具如Grafana、Prometheus和Flagsmith简化了这一过程,提供监控、数据可视化和特性控制,帮助团队降低风险、提高软件质量。
🎯
关键要点
- 发布管理确保软件开发中新功能和更新的有效交付。
- 开源工具如Grafana、Prometheus和Flagsmith简化发布管理过程。
- Grafana是一个高度可定制的监控和数据可视化平台,提供自定义仪表板和警报功能。
- Prometheus是一个强大的监控系统,专注于指标收集和警报,适用于云原生环境。
- Flagsmith是一个特性标志和远程配置工具,允许开发者在不部署新代码的情况下切换功能。
- Grafana、Prometheus和Flagsmith可以无缝集成,帮助团队监控和管理发布。
- 开源工具提供灵活性、社区支持和成本效益,适合发布管理。
- 通过使用这些工具,团队可以降低风险,提高软件质量。
❓
延伸问答
发布管理在软件开发中有什么重要性?
发布管理确保新功能、错误修复和更新有效交付给用户,避免混乱和风险。
Grafana是什么,它在发布管理中有什么优势?
Grafana是一个高度可定制的监控和数据可视化平台,提供自定义仪表板和警报功能,帮助团队跟踪应用和基础设施指标。
Prometheus如何帮助监控和警报?
Prometheus是一个强大的监控系统,专注于指标收集和警报,适合云原生环境,能够自动化系统异常通知。
Flagsmith的主要功能是什么?
Flagsmith是一个特性标志和远程配置工具,允许开发者在不部署新代码的情况下切换功能,支持逐步发布和A/B测试。
如何将Grafana、Prometheus和Flagsmith结合使用?
这三个工具可以无缝集成,Grafana用于可视化特性标志数据,Prometheus监控特性标志的可用性,帮助团队确保顺利发布。
开源工具在发布管理中有哪些优势?
开源工具提供灵活性、社区支持和成本效益,适合发布管理,帮助团队降低风险,提高软件质量。
➡️